SubjectRe: [RFC PATCH 03/30] Lazy percpu counters
On Thu, 1 Sep 2022 10:32:19 -0400
Kent Overstreet <kent.overstreet@linux.dev> wrote:

> On Thu, Sep 01, 2022 at 08:51:31AM +0200, Peter Zijlstra wrote:
> > On Tue, Aug 30, 2022 at 02:48:52PM -0700, Suren Baghdasaryan wrote:
> > > +static void lazy_percpu_counter_switch_to_pcpu(struct raw_lazy_percpu_counter *c)
> > > +{
> > > + u64 __percpu *pcpu_v = alloc_percpu_gfp(u64, GFP_ATOMIC|__GFP_NOWARN);
> >
> > Realize that this is incorrect when used under a raw_spinlock_t.
>
> Can you elaborate?

All allocations (including GFP_ATOMIC) grab normal spin_locks. When
PREEMPT_RT is configured, normal spin_locks turn into a mutex, where as
raw_spinlock's do not.

Thus, if this is done within a raw_spinlock with PREEMPT_RT configured, it
can cause a schedule while holding a spinlock.
